Challenge of foreign policy

13 episodes, 1955, University of Michigan Television

From WNET:

"This series attempts to answer several vital foreign policy questions, which are important to the future security of the United States.  These questions concern Russia, China, Indo-China, India, Germany, France, and England.  Several outstanding authorities, such as New York Times correspondent Harrison Salisbury and Senator Mike Mansfield of Montana, are featured in programs throughout the series.  The discussion format of each program is enriched by the use of numerous film strips, maps and pictures.  Valuable insight into the social, political and economic factors which influence United States foreign policy in the key areas of the world is offered by this series.  It was produced by the University of Michigan Television which employed John McGiffert, former CBS Staff writer, for this purpose."
